The UAE has confirmed 3,601 new cases of COVID-19 from 175,249 tests.
Another 3,890 people have received the all-clear, taking the overall recovery tally to 259,194.
Meanwhile, seven more patients have died, bringing the total number of fatalities to 805.
A total of 285,147 cases have been diagnosed in the UAE so far, out of which 25,148 are currently active.
